What Does SLA Stand For?

SLA stands for Scanning Laser Ablation

SLA, or Scanning Laser Ablation, is a precise manufacturing process that utilizes focused laser beams to remove material from a substrate. This technique is commonly employed in various applications, including micromachining, surface engineering, and material characterization, due to its capability to achieve high-resolution patterns and minimize thermal effects on surrounding areas. SLA is valued for its efficiency, accuracy, and versatility in working with a range of materials.
